Transaction 83481690f229b0bb7c7a5121f6ca2dbf1f9725a891582f809a715b47abc07196

block
656bd82311aa52abd768d5ee7ad5a429f474cdaec2351a0e284d4f8ddfbeab8a

1 Input

2 Outputs